Problems solved by technology

[0006] The defect in the monitoring mode of the above-mentioned working state is that: when the request sent by the monitoring machine to the cache server crosses the Internet Service Provider (Internet Service Provider, ISP) network, because the request across different ISP networks is prone to "packet loss", thus It will cause the monitoring machine to judge the cache server that is actually in the normal working state as being in the abnormal working state because it cannot receive the response from the cache server, thus obtaining the judgment result of "false failure"

Abstract

The application discloses a method for judging the working state of a monitoring object, which is used to improve the accuracy of the judgment result of the working state of the monitoring object in a CDN. The method includes: determining the proportion of visits during the monitoring period of the monitoring object; the proportion of visits during the monitoring period of the monitoring object indicates: the proportion of visits of the monitoring object in the monitoring period to the visits of the CDN to which the monitoring object belongs; according to the monitoring The proportion of visits in the monitoring period of the object and the proportion of visits in the historical period of the monitored object determine the working status of the monitored object; among them, the proportion of visits in the historical period of the monitored object indicates that the visits of the monitored object in the historical period are in The percentage of visits to the CDN. The application also discloses a device for judging the working state of a monitoring object.

Description

technical field [0001] The present application relates to the field of computer technology, in particular to a method and device for determining the working state of a monitoring object. Background technique [0002] Content delivery network (Content Delivery Network, CDN) is a new type of network content service system, which is built on the basis of IP network, and provides content distribution and service based on the efficiency requirements, quality requirements and content order of content access and application. [0003] The "content service" of the CDN is mainly realized through the cache server (also called proxy cache). The cache server is located at the edge of the CDN, only "one hop" away from the user. Meanwhile, the proxy cache is a transparent mirror image of the content provider's origin server.
